Dealers in Detroit, Michigan area that let you test drive alone?

I was wondering if anyone knows of any Honda dealerships in detroit area that let you test drive the car by yourself? I find it hard to relax when the salesman is sitting right next to me

I've tried two dealerships so far and their "policy" was that the sales guy has got to ride with you. Mazda and Toyota let me drive alone though.

I'm on the lookout to test drive a Manual Transmission Sport Fit. I want to get a real assessment of it without feeling pressured before I buy.

Try going at the end of the month on Saturday. Be sure they have one you can drive, and then go in when the most people are there. It helps to have a relationship with a sales guy already, though. You will have to let them make a copy of your license. How old are you? If young, you might not get to drive alone no matter what. Take someone older with you in that case, you'd be more likely to get away with the car.

But just ignore the guy and drive the way you would normally, as TurboMan suggested. They always try to talk to you and distract you from any flaws. And they tell you where to drive, which I really dislike. Thanks, I know where I want to go, and I'll just go there!!
